Most important features of the AvaSoft 7.0 are the support for the new AvaSpec-USB2 platform, which includes:

  • - Simultaneous, synchronized measurements with a variety of different configured spectrometers.
  • - Different integration times or averaging setting per channel, still start each scan simultaneously for all synchronized channels
  • - Different detector types, such as UV/VIS and NIR detectors possible to cover a wide wavelength range with one spectrometer system

History Channel Application, in which the output of (up to 8) user defined functions, integrals, peaks (intensity, wavelength) can be followed simultaneously against time. Functions can be entered in Visual-Basic script. Time series measurements can be saved/loaded and printed. Zoom- and panning functions can be applied to expand quickly an interesting part of the time series measurement to the full graph.

Auto Wavelength Calibration. In combination with a Mercury-Argon Light Source, a number of peaks can be detected automatically. These peaks are then compared with the wavelengths where they should have been detected, and a regression fit is performed to calculate the best wavelength calibration coefficients.

Correct for drift. If a master and one or more slave channel of about the same wavelength range are available, one of the channels can be used to correct the other channel data for changes in the light source. This option also works for the FOS-2-inline to correct for one channel spectrometer temperature fluctuations.
